How to get a list of the names of a query table?

Hello

I use Oracle 10 g. I have about 100 SQL queries stored in a table. I would like to know if there is an easy way to retrieve the source tables in each query.
For example:
I have a query "SELECT * FROM Table1 t1 INNER JOIN Table2 t2 ON t1.col1 = t2.col1.
This query, I would automatically get a list of tables:
Table1:
Table2

Thanks in advance for your collaboration.

Best regards
Beroetz

This query, I would automatically get a list of tables:

Make a plan to explain on the query.

The name of the object will be in the OBJECT_NAME column in your PLAN_TABLE.

But the name of the object can be a table or an index so you'll need to join the user_objects this name to see if it is a table or index name.

You will also need to take into account those moments where a query can be satisfied by only using the index. You can always get the name of the table glancing user_indexes.

Tags: Database

Similar Questions

  • How to print a list of the names of the video in the library in an external hard drive?

    Original title: I have an Acer laptop and an external hard drive with stored videos. How to print a list of the names of the video in the library?

    The one you suggest how to print a list of the video library on an external hard drive please?

    Hi lekitschmoderne,

    1. what type of video list you have? It is a type of list of movies?

    You can try to connect the external drive to the computer and access the list of video. Right-click on it and select print.

    For more information, you can consult the following article:

    Print a document or file

    Hope this information is useful.

  • How to get a list of the tables more fragmented in Oracle?

    Is there a SQL on how to get a list of the tables more fragmented in the Oracle DBMS?

    Update the statistics on the table and try this, you should see very fragmented tables upstairs with high wasted_space.

    select table_name,round((blocks*8),2) "size (kb)" ,
                                round((num_rows*avg_row_len/1024),2) "actual_data (kb)",
                                (round((blocks*8),2) - round((num_rows*avg_row_len/1024),2)) "wasted_space (kb)"
    from dba_tables
    where (round((blocks*8),2) > round((num_rows*avg_row_len/1024),2))
    order by 4 desc
    

    I changed the query a little because the ORDER BY will not work if we concat | ' Ko ' with the column because this makes the output a character column data.
    And added a WHERE condition to see that these tables where the total size is greater than the actual size of data.

    Published by: zahid79 on July 23, 2010 13:40

  • How to print a list of the names of the pictures in a file (I have over 700 different names and separate .jpg files)

    I scanned and stored genealogical photos and documents in my laptop.  I have over 700 documents in format .jpg.  All are in a single file.  I would like to print a list of the names of the document and photograph, but not to print documents and images in their entirety.  How can I do this?

    Meg Staton,

    The leak-you don't need to use. However, I see that you have typed the "BOLD" section but you haven't typed the entire order? dir/a/b (space) c:\users\meg\pictures\ancestrydocs\ (space) > c:\users\meg\pictures\ancestrydocs\list.txt (space)

    I used (space) instead of a real space for clarification.

    The part of the order before > basically Gets the list of the names of files that are included in the ancestrydocs folder and the part of the order after the > creates a text file list.txt names in this directory with the names of the files.

    Awaiting your response

    Chris.H
    Microsoft Answers Support Engineer
    Visit our Microsoft answers feedback Forum and let us know what you think.

  • How to get a list of the virtual disk?

    Hello

    How can I get a list of the ramdisk with information such as the size, used, type free, ?

    ==================This is my code ========================================

    Object cmobj
    = cb.getServiceUtil (). GetDynamicProperty (hostmor, "configManager");

    ConfigMgr HostConfigManager = cmobj (HostConfigManager);

    ManagedObjectReference ssSystem = configMgr.storageSystem;

    StorageInfo HostStorageDeviceInfo = (HostStorageDeviceInfo) cb.getServiceUtil (). GetDynamicProperty (ssSystem,

    "storageDeviceInfo");

    ======================================================================

    I can get the information of sotrageInfo, but not what I need, I mean, I can't "size, used, free, type, etc." information.

    And I also tried the code below:

    dcmor = ecb.getServiceUtilV25 (). GetDecendentMoRefs (_sic.virtualDiskManager, "Datastore");

    But I get nothing

    Could someone help me?

    I think you are looking for information on data warehouses. You can try the following command PowerCLI:

    Get-Datastore |
    Select-Object -Property Name,CapacityMB,
    @{Name="UsedSpaceMB";Expression={$_.CapacityMB-$_.FreeSpaceMB}},
    FreeSpaceMB,Type
    

    You want to book an information on the disks in the virtual machine, and then you can use the following script:

    Get-VM |
    ForEach-Object {
      $VM = $_
      $VM.Guest.Disks |
      Add-Member -MemberType NoteProperty -Name VM -Value $VM.Name -PassThru |
      Select-Object -Property VM,Path,
        @{Name="CapacityGB";Expression={"{0:N1}" -f ($_.Capacity/1GB)}},
        @{Name="UsedSpaceGB";Expression={"{0:N1}" -f (($_.Capacity-$_.FreeSpace)/1GB)}},
        @{Name="FreeSpaceGB";Expression={"{0:N1}" -f ($_.FreeSpace/1GB)}}
    }
    

    Best regards, Robert

  • How to get a list of the methods and functions to use in the Transformation

    I am developing a transformation to apply the schema of a table in the relational model according to its type of classification. I was able to do this, but I have a doubt, in other words, how get the name of the first additional classification type, listed in the dropdown list of "Selected" of the "additional part" of the section "Types of Classification" of the table "Properties".

    This is the code that I'm working on:

    tables = model.getTableSet () .toArray ();

    for (var t = 0; t < tables.length; t ++) {}

    table = table [t];

    rating = table.getAdditionalClassificationTypes () .toArray ();

    SchemaName = ";

    {if (rating. Length = 0)}

    SchemaName = table.getClassificationType ();

    } else {}

    for (var s = 0; s < classif.length; s + +) {}

    {if (rating [s]! = table.getClassificationType ())}

    SchemaName = rating [s];

    }

    }

    }

    table.setSchema (schemaname);

    }

    The problem lies on the fact that I am able to get the ID of the Type of ranking, but not it's name...

    I was wondering if there is some document that lists the methods, functions, and namespaces that I could use in Data Modeler?

    Thanks in advance

    Wolf Goebel

    Wolf Hello,

    You can find the description of the API in the following directory:

    \datamodeler\datamodeler\xmlmetadata\doc

    Best regards

    Joop

  • How to get a list of column names

    Hello

    I need to test the list of column names that are present in the table with my column list who are in excel. Currently im using Toad, if you press f4 on the name of the table, it will display
    . But I need a sql query to check it out.
    I tried user_tables; not work and tried with information_schema.columns but table does not exist error coming.

    How to get those details using sql querry.

    SELECT column_name

    Of all_tab_cols

    WHERE table_name = 'name of the Table.

    or

    SELECT column_name

    Of all_tab_cols

    WHERE table_name = 'name of the Table.

    AND owner = 'name of the owner.

  • How to get a list of the tasks planned for OEM in a time

    HI gurus,

    Our requirement is to discover the list of tasks scheduled for a given time period. The one you suggest how we can get the list of jobs to OEM.

    is it possible to find out the list of the planned work of the backend. one can part of query or way of knowing.

    Our OEM version is 12 c.

    Thank you

    Hello

    you could get all scheduled tasks from the Command Line Interface of Enterprise Manager 'emcli' with the command "emcli get_jobs-batch = 1' (State ID 1 is"Programmed")." But just a few scripts to filter the scheduled execution. The repository you can query the view "sysman." "" Mgmt$ job_execution_history ' for this Information.

    EXAMPLE (shows all tasks scheduled to run January 17, 2015):

    SELECT

    *

    Of

    Mgmt$ job_execution_history

    WHERE

    State = 'Regular' AND

    start_time > = TO_DATE('17-01-2015 00:00:00', 'dd-mm-yyyy hh24:mi:ss') AND

    start_time< -yyyy="" hh:mi:ss')="" to_date('18-01-2015="" 00:00:00',="" 'dd-mm-yyyy="">

    Kind regards

    Tom

  • How to get a list of the rooms

    Hello

    How to get the list of rooms associated with an ALCCS (Adobe LiveCycle Collaboration Service) account . I tried to use the caller class and the requestRoomList() method, but I don't get that. If anyone can guide me...

    you need a bit of luck.


    http://www.Adobe.com/2006/mxml"layout ="absolute"xmlns:rtc ="AfcsNameSpace">
       
            Import mx.automation.AutomationManager;
    import com.adobe.rtc.events.AccountManagerEvent;
    import com.adobe.rtc.authentication.AbstractAuthenticator;
    import com.adobe.rtc.util.AccountManager;
               
    private var acmanger:AccountManager;

    private void onRoomListReceiveHandler(event:AccountManagerEvent):void
    {

    }

    private void onLoginSuccessHandler(event:AccountManagerEvent):void
    {
    acmanger.requestRoomList ();
    }

    private void onLoginFaultHandler(event:AccountManagerEvent):void
    {

    var roomList:Array = event.list in the table;

    }

    private void onSync(event:Event):void
    {

    }
    private function createRoom (): void {}
    acmanger = new AccountManager();
    acmanger.accountURL = "https://connectnow.acrobat.com/youraccount";
    acmanger.isAuthenticated = false;
    acmanger. Authenticator = myAccount;
    acmanger. Login());
    acmanger.addEventListener (AccountManagerEvent.ROOM_LIST_RECEIVE, onRoomListReceiveHandler);
    acmanger.addEventListener (AccountManagerEvent.LOGIN_SUCCESS, onLoginSuccessHandler);
    acmanger.addEventListener (AccountManagerEvent.ACCESS_ERROR, onAccessErrorHandler);
    }
    private void onAccessErrorHandler(event:Event):void {}
                   
    }
    private void onCreateRoomHandler(event:AccountManagerEvent):void {}
                   
    }
    ]]>
       
       
           
               
           

       

       
       

  • How to print a list of the names of files in a folder?

    I want only the name, date and type under the folder to print, not the content.  Thank you.

    Here are two ways to list them:

    Using Windows Explorer, navigate to the source folder and press Ctrl + A to select all items. Hold down the SHIFT key, right-click on the selection and choose copy in the path. Your treatment of text or spreadsheet and paste (Ctrl + V), list open to it and print it.

    2. open a run window (Windows Logo key + R), type cmd /k dir | clip (note the four spaces) and press ENTER. Paste (Ctrl + V) into Notepad, then print it out.

  • How to get a list of the interface in a project

    Anyone know how I can retrieve the entire list of the project interface?
    Is there a way to retrieve in the ODI repository?
    Thank you

    Hello

    In the reference book there is a table called SNP_PROJECT only question him.

    This help you?

  • How to get a list of the updates of Windows XP, released in 2010.

    How to obtain the list of all updates, patches, patches applied to Windows XP and released in 2010 with the possibility to download this update.

    Is there a Microsoft Web site or tool that allows me to get information like here http://www.softwarepatch.com/windows/windows-xp-security-updates-2010.html?

    No. ~ Robear Dyer (PA Bear) ~ MS MVP (that is to say, mail, security, Windows & Update Services) since 2002 ~ WARNING: MS MVPs represent or work for Microsoft

  • How to print a list of the names of the .jpg files in a specific folder

    I have a large amount of .jpg files in a certain folder.  I would like to print a list, by name, of what .jpg, it is I.  I certainly don't want to print the photos.  Even my husband, the it professional, would not understand it.  Thank you

    Meg Staton says:

    I have a large amount of .jpg files in a certain folder.  I would like to print a list, by name, of what .jpg, it is I.  I certainly don't want to print the photos.  Even my husband, the it professional, would not understand it.  Thank you

    From the command prompt (start > run > Cmd.exe), simply change the desired directory and type "dir > filelist.txt ' or ' dir > lpt1," just as we got used to under MS-DOS. Switches for the DIR command of (type "dir /?") will work with this command, if you want to change the output.  Then, you can then modify the text obtained using NotePad, Word, WordPad, etc..
    You can also:

    How to add the feature print directory for files in Windows XP, Windows Vista or Windows 7
    http://support.Microsoft.com/?kbid=321379

    List directory
    http://www.krksoft.com/index.php
    --
    Bruce Chambers

    Help us help you:
    http://www.CatB.org/~ESR/FAQs/smart-questions.html

    http://support.Microsoft.com/default.aspx/KB/555375

    They who can give up liberty to obtain a little temporary safety deserve neither liberty nor safety. ~ Benjamin Franklin

    A lot of people could die rather that thinking; in fact, most do. ~ Bertrand Russell

    The philosopher never killed the priests, while the priest killed a large number of philosophers.
    ~ Denis Diderot

  • How to get a list of the dependent object of an apex application

    Hello

    Is it possible to get all the objects with a dependency on an apex application? I need the list of all the objects (Tables, views, MViews, procedures, functions, Packages etc.) even if they are referenced in the process page, postings or even in the security of the page.

    I tried to object dependencies Application and database object dependencies report, but it seems that it does not cover the validations and the process of the page. Please confirm that as well.

    My apex version is 3.2

    Any help will be much appreciated.
    Thanks in advance!

    Prasanth

    Prasanth wrote:

    Is it possible to get all the objects with a dependency on an apex application? I need the list of all the objects (Tables, views, MViews, procedures, functions, Packages etc.) even if they are referenced in the process page, postings or even in the security of the page.

    I tried to object dependencies Application and database object dependencies report, but it seems that it does not cover the validations and the process of the page. Please confirm that as well.

    My apex version is 3.2

    Support for APEX 3.2 expired in February 2012, so it is strongly recommended to upgrade to take advantage of the multitude of new features introduced in 4.x and 5.0, and most important to get all the security enhancements added since 2009.

    I don't have access to an instance of 3.2 at the present time, however the report dependencies of APEX 5.0 database is showing objects referenced in process, Validations, Conditions and authorisation schemes. If it has been improved since the 3.2, so it clearly is another good reason to upgrade.

    If you find that dependencies for database report does not meet your needs, then you can create your own tool by using queries custom views of the APEX.

  • How to get a list of the DRS rules and their virtual machines.

    If I try the following, I get no output. (PowerShell 2, vCenter & ESXi 5.1, PowerCLI 5.1 Release 1)


    ()get-cluster ). ExtensionData.ConfigurationEx.group |? {$_.vm}

    or

    ()get-cluster ). ExtensionData.ConfigurationEx.group

    I know that I have a DRS rule because when I try the following I am able to see it in Object Explorer in PowerGUI and I created it just in the Web Client.

    $Clusters = Get-Cluster

    The problem is that you have DRS groups who do not have vms - possibly accommodate groups of DRS.  If you want only vms something like this should work and does not give the error:

    foreach ($cluster (get-cluster)) {}

    write-host "$($cluster.name)".

    foreach ($drsGroup in $cluster. ExtensionData.ConfigurationEx.group) {}

    write-host "$($drsGroup.name)".

    {foreach ($vm to $drsGroup.vm)}

    If {($vm)

    $vmname = (get-vm-id $vm) .name

    write-host "$vmname".

    }

    }

    }

    ECHO «»

    }

    If you want to get the VMhosts and the VirtualMachines then try this:

    foreach ($cluster (get-cluster)) {}

    write-host "$($cluster.name)".

    foreach ($drsGroup in $cluster. ExtensionData.ConfigurationEx.group) {}

    write-host "$($drsGroup.name)".

    write-host "VMHosts".

    {foreach ($vmhost to $drsGroup.host)}

    If {($vmhost)

    $esx = (get-vmhost-id $vmhost) .name

    write-host "$esx".

    }

    }

    ECHO «»

    write-host "Virtual Machines".

    {foreach ($vm to $drsGroup.vm)}

    If {($vm)

    $vmname = (get-vm-id $vm) .name

    write-host "$vmname".

    }

    }

    ECHO «»

    }

    ECHO «»

    }

Maybe you are looking for

  • can pay you once?

    can pay you once?

  • Apple of the trial's music

    How is it that I was charged for the free trial of Apple's music when I signed in April 2016

  • Satellite Pro C660 - black screen and a cursor flashing during startup

    When my laptop start, after it shows the press f2 or f12 and then from windows, it goes to a black screen with the cursor blink. The lights are on at the front, but there is no activity on the hard disk, such as the indicator light does not blink. Ne

  • Windows Live Essentials check Email problem

    I signed up for Windows Live essential and reached the point where I'm supposed to check my email.  I have not received the verification email.  We checked the spam filter to ensure it is not blocked and I tried to return it as well.  What is the nex

  • Peripheral USB plug-and-play

    Daniel my usb device does not appear in the my computer window as a removable storage device, it appears at all, & he used to appear as a plug-and-play & I used to open and view & delete the files of this